Output 3419160faaaeb1130a39cb2155f557821a55ce9dddc020a8b539a1d0a5876e43:2

value
831328
script pubkey
OP_0 OP_PUSHBYTES_20 a3bb120626c8a5cb0f11b146b6160729a2a4382b
address
bc1q5wa3yp3xezjukrc3k9rtv9s89x32gwptcsggjc
transaction
3419160faaaeb1130a39cb2155f557821a55ce9dddc020a8b539a1d0a5876e43
spent
true